Pollo alla diavola is an Italian dish that translates to "devil's chicken." This fiery and flavorful recipe features a whole chicken marinated in a spicy mixture of herbs, garlic, and chili flakes. The chicken is then grilled or roasted to perfection, resulting in a crispy and succulent dish with a kick. With its bold flavors and simple preparation, Pollo alla diavola is a favorite among those who enjoy a bit of heat in their meals.

Ingredients

4 piece(s) chicken breasts
150 ml virgin olive oil
1 large lemon, freshly squeezed
3 small red bird eyes chillies, finely chopped
6 leaves fresh sage
1 medium red onion
2 clove(s) garlic
150 g butter, softened
100 g parsley, fresh

Instructions

Put the chicken breast either between two sheets of cling film or two sheets of baking paper and flatten to about 1.5 cm by gently tapping with a rolling pin.

Put chicken breasts in a bowl, mix olive oil, lemon juice, chopped chillies and sage leaves and pour it over the flattened chicken breasts and let marinate for 30 minutes.

Season with pepper and salt.

Mix butter, garlic, onion and parsily in a food processor to a paste.

Fry chicken in a large pan or place it under the grill and baste with the marinade. Takes approximately 10 to 15 minutes, depending on the size of the chicken breasts.

Serve chicken with a dollop of the butter mixture and let it melt on the top

Preparation time:

ca. 40 min

Grade of difficulty:
easy
